Persistance and Hard Work
  • Changing thoughts, feelings and behaviour requires persistence and effort.
  • Don't give up to soon.
  • The road to emotional health is often two steps forward and one step backwards.
  • There are no magical solutions or cures for PTSD or other conditions.
  • The essence of change is a rgular attack on irrational thoughts and feelings, drawing on all the techniques that you can learn to succeed.
  • If at first you don't succeed; try, try again.
  • We only don't succeed if we stop trying.
